In 1990, as I was recovering from the trauma of a six-way heart bypass operation, restoration of my lung function was high on my priority list.

Several times each day I breathed deeply into a device called a spirometer, which measured the volume of air I was able to suck into my lungs. This was a difficult task at first, but before long my lungs were in better shape than before the surgery.

Every single day we take about 23,000 life-giving breaths, which bring almost 10,000 quarts of air into our lungs.

As we age and become less active the cells in our lungs start to die off faster than they are replaced.

This loss of lung function sends us down the path to reduced strength, stamina, energy and disease-fighting power. The smaller your lungs, the greater are your chances of getting to Heaven before your appointed time.

A sharp decline in lung power occurs with “normal” aging. By age 60 the average person has lost more than 50% of his or her breathing capacity!

But we don’t have to be average. Loss of lung function is preventable…even reversible.

When your lungs shrink your oxygen supply plummets and makes you sluggish and ready for nap time.

Researchers from the European Society of Cardiology reported that even a moderate decline of lung volume increases your risk of heart disease by a whopping 200 percent.

When your lung volume drops the lack of oxygen sets off a chain reaction that causes the mind to become foggy and energy to plummet.

Even the simple act of getting off the couch can leave you breathless… and your body becomes a helpless target for any number of deadly diseases.

But it doesn’t have to be so.

You can improve lung power in just minutes per day with the following exercise program:

  • Warm up for two minutes by walking, cycling or other cardiovascular exercise and then increase the intensity for a short time until you are breathing deeply. It may take as little as 20 or 30 seconds to become winded.
  • Do not go until you are exhausted…you should be able to carry on a conversation.
  • Rest until your breath and heart rate return to normal.

Repeat the above routine three or four times during each exercise session and you’ll soon find that your breathing improves.

Each of us will know physical pain in our lives, but none of us knows when it will come or how long it will stay. Today as much as 10 percent of the population of the United States suffers from chronic pain. It is more widespread, misdiagnosed, and undertreated than any major disease. While recent research has shown that pain produces pathological changes to the brain and spinal cord, many doctors and patients still labor under misguided cultural notions and outdated scientific dogmas that prevent proper treatment, to devastating effect. In The Pain Chronicles, a singular and deeply humane work, Melanie Thernstrom traces conceptions of pain throughout the ages – from ancient Babylonian pain-banishing spells to modern brain imaging – to reveal the elusive, mysterious nature of pain itself. Interweaving first-person reflections on her own battle with chronic pain, incisive reportage from leading-edge pain clinics and medical research, and insights from a wide range of disciplines – science, history, religion, philosophy, anthropology, literature, and art – Thernstrom shows that when dealing with pain we are neither as advanced as we imagine nor as helpless as we may fear. Both a personal meditation and an intellectual exploration, The Pain Chronicles illuminates and makes sense of the all-too-human experience of pain – and confronts with extraordinary grace and empathy its peculiar traits, its harrowing effects, and its various antidotes.
